Steamed Raisin Muffins

  • Total Time: 45 minutes
  • Yield: 12 muffins 1x
  • Diet: Vegetarian

Description

Delicious steamed muffins made with molasses and raisins, perfect for a warm treat.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up molasses
  • 1/2 cup brown sugar
  • 1 cup boiling water
  • 1 3/4 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
  • 1 teaspoon ground cinnamon
  • 1/4 teaspoon ground nutmeg
  • 3/4 cup raisins

Instructions

  1. Prepare a steamer or large pot with a steaming rack and enough water to steam for 25–30 minutes. Bring it to a boil.
  2. In a mixing bowl, combine molasses and brown sugar. Slowly pour in boiling water, stirring to dissolve the sugar. Let cool slightly.
  3. In a separate bowl, whisk together flour, baking soda, salt, cinnamon, and nutmeg.
  4. Gradually mix dry ingredients into the wet mixture until just combined. Do not overmix.
  5. Fold in the raisins gently to distribute them evenly.
  6. Grease small silicone or metal muffin molds and fill each about 3/4 full.
  7. Place molds in the steamer. Cover and steam for 25–30 minutes without lifting the lid.
  8. Remove from steamer and cool for 10 minutes before removing from molds. Enjoy warm or at room temperature.

Notes

  • Store any leftovers in an airtight container.
  • You can substitute other dried fruits for the raisins if desired.
